Projects & Videos

No projects uploaded yet.

About

The goal at Vistas Roofing in Flagstaff is to create customers for life. We do that by making sure that each client receives the highest standard of service. Our clients trust us and depend on us for the best roofing services for every season. We hav more ...

Services Offered

Roofing

Areas Serviced

Reviews

This pro hasn't been reviewed yet. Be the first!